Factors Affecting Cost
- Material Choice: The type of material selected, such as concrete, pavers, or natural stone, can significantly impact the overall cost.
- Walkway Length and Width: Larger walkways require more materials and labor, increasing the total expense.
- Site Preparation: The condition of the site, including the need for grading, excavation, or removal of existing structures, affects the cost.
- Design Complexity: Intricate designs with curves, borders, or patterns will require more labor and materials.
- Labor Costs: Local labor rates in Cedar Falls, IA, can vary, influencing the total cost of the project.
- Additional Features: Adding elements like lighting, edging, or drainage systems will increase the overall cost.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task | Average Cost (Cedar Falls, IA) |
---|---|
Basic Concrete Walkway (per sq. ft.) | $6 - $10 |
Paver Walkway (per sq. ft.) | $10 - $20 |
Natural Stone Walkway (per sq. ft.) | $15 - $30 |
Site Preparation (per hour) | $50 - $75 |
Grading and Excavation (per sq. ft.) | $1 - $3 |
Adding Lighting (per fixture) | $100 - $200 |
Edging Installation (per linear ft.) | $2 - $5 |
